Wood shake roof replacement services involve removing existing wooden shake roofing materials and installing new ones to restore or improve the roof’s functionality and appearance. The process typically includes inspecting the underlying structure, removing the old shakes, repairing any damaged decking, and carefully installing new shakes that match the desired aesthetic and performance standards. These services are performed by experienced contractors who ensure proper installation techniques to maximize the longevity and weather resistance of the new roof.

This service helps address common problems associated with aging or damaged wood shake roofs. Over time, wood shakes can develop issues such as splitting, cracking, or warping, which may lead to leaks and water intrusion. Additionally, moss, algae, or rot can compromise the integrity of the roofing material. Replacing the roof with new shakes not only enhances the curb appeal but also provides a more reliable barrier against the elements, reducing the risk of leaks and structural damage.

Wood shake roof replacement is often sought for residential properties, particularly those with historic or craftsman-style architecture that feature authentic wood exteriors. It is also common for owners of cabins, cottages, or rural homes that emphasize natural materials. Some commercial properties, especially those aiming for a rustic or traditional appearance, may also opt for shake roofing to maintain a specific aesthetic while ensuring durability and protection.

Cost Range - The average cost for wood shake roof replacement typically falls between $8,000 and $20,000, depending on the roof size and complexity. Smaller projects may be closer to $8,000, while larger or more intricate roofs can exceed $20,000.

Material Expenses - Wood shake roofing materials generally cost between $4 and $8 per square foot, with premium options reaching higher prices. The total material cost depends on the total roof area and shake quality selected.

Labor Costs - Labor for replacing a wood shake roof usually ranges from $3,000 to $10,000, influenced by roof pitch, accessibility, and project scope. More complex installations may increase labor expenses significantly.

Additional Factors - Costs can vary based on the removal of existing roofing, roof size, and any necessary repairs to the underlying structure. Local pros can provide detailed estimates tailored to specific project needs.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

How often should a wood shake roof be replaced? The lifespan of a wood shake roof varies based on factors like climate and maintenance, but replacement is typically considered every 20 to 30 years.

What are signs that a wood shake roof needs replacement? Signs include extensive moss or mold growth, cracked or split shakes, and widespread decay or water damage.

Are there different types of wood shakes used for replacement? Yes, common options include cedar, redwood, and other durable wood types, selected based on climate and aesthetic preferences.

How long does a wood shake roof replacement usually take? The duration depends on the roof size and complexity but generally ranges from a few days to a week.
